ABSTRACT:
A photographic bleaching or bleach/fixing composition contains a water-soluble ternary complex of an iron ion, a polycarboxylate ligand, and a second ligand which has at least one carboxyl group on an aromatic nitrogen heterocycle, such as a pyridinecarboxylic acid. Preferred materials are biodegradable, but all of the ternary complexes can be used in a variety of bleach or bleach/fix processes to good advantage as bleaching agents. They are particularly suitable for use in rehalogenating ferric chelate bleaches.
